Which COBIT 2019 governance objective focuses on ensuring that the enterprise's risk appetite and tolerance are understood, articulated, and communicated, and that risk is managed appropriately?

⚠ Common exam trap

A common mix-up: candidates confuse 'risk optimization' (EDM03) with 'resource optimization' (EDM04) because both terms include 'optimization,' but EDM03 is the only one that explicitly addresses risk appetite, tolerance, and management.

EDM03 — Ensure Risk Optimization

EDM03 — Ensure Risk Optimization is the COBIT 2019 governance objective specifically designed to ensure that the enterprise's risk appetite and risk tolerance are defined, communicated, and understood, and that risk is managed within those boundaries. It focuses on aligning risk management with enterprise objectives and ensuring that residual risk is acceptable.
